The Zee–SEBI controversy reveals serious lapses in corporate governance at Zee Entertainment Enterprises Limited (ZEEL) and regulatory oversight by SEBI. SEBI barred founder Subhash Chandra and CEO Punit Goenka for allegedly siphoning public funds via layered, related-party transactions.
